Java Programming Mastery

Master Java programming to build robust, high-performance applications. This comprehensive course covers core and advanced Java concepts, equipping you with the skills to develop enterprise-level applications, web services, and more.

Next Batch Starting Soon!, Enroll Now

Job Assistance

Program

4 Months

Duration

Live + Recorded

Delivery Mode

Industry-focused

Projects and Case Studies

Beginner to Advanced

Recommended experience

About Java Programming Mastery Course

This course provides an in-depth understanding of Java programming, from basics to advanced concepts. Learn how to design and develop scalable applications, use frameworks, and apply object-oriented programming techniques for effective software development.

  • Core Java Concepts

    Understand Java syntax, object-oriented principles, and core libraries.

  • Advanced Java Features

    Learn multi-threading, exception handling, and collections framework.

  • Web Development with Java

    Build web applications using Java Servlets, JSP, and frameworks like Spring.

  • Database Integration

    Connect Java applications to databases with JDBC and Hibernate.

  • Enterprise Applications

    Develop enterprise solutions using Spring Boot and REST APIs.

Course Curriculum

Tools and Technologies

Java Basics

Modules

What Roles Can A Software Development Specialist Pursue?

Java Developer

Expert in building scalable applications using Java and its frameworks.

Backend Developer

Specialize in server-side development with Java.

Full Stack Developer

Combine frontend and backend skills with Java-based web technologies.

Software Engineer

Design and implement robust software solutions using Java.

Get the Complete Picture

Discover everything you need to know about our program. The curriculum includes in-depth course details, key learning outcomes, and how it can accelerate your career growth. Download now and take the first step toward achieving your goals!

Why CourSea Java Programming Mastery program?

Expert Instructors

Learn from industry leaders with years of experience, offering in-depth knowledge and practical insights.

Practical Learning

Gain practical skills with hands-on projects and real-world applications.

1:1 Mentorship

Receive personalized advice and support from our dedicated mentors.

Flexible Learning Options

Enjoy flexible courses with live classes, recordings, and collaborative scheduling.

Live Doubt Solving

Get immediate answers and explanations in our live doubt-solving sessions.

Module-Based Mocks

Prepare with mock tests that simulate real exam environments.

Diverse Project Portfolio + Capstone

Build a diverse project portfolio and complete 3+ capstone project.

Community Support

Join a supportive community to share ideas, collaborate, and grow your network.

Get exclusive access to career resources upon completion

Resume review

Improve your resume and LinkedIn with personalized feedback.

Interview prep

Focused training to excel in tech recruitment processes.

Career support

End-to-end assistance to secure your dream job.

Frequently asked Questions